Understanding Thyroid Hormones

Thyroid hormones, primarily thyroxine (T4) and triiodothyronine (T3), are produced by the thyroid gland and are essential in regulating a variety of physiological processes. These hormones influence metabolic rate, protein synthesis, and energy levels, which can directly impact bodybuilding performance.

The Impact of Thyroid Hormones on Bodybuilders

Here are several ways in which thyroid hormones affect bodybuilding performance:

  1. Metabolism Regulation: Thyroid hormones are pivotal in controlling basal metabolic rate. A higher BMR means more calories burned at rest, which can assist bodybuilders in achieving low body fat percentages.
  2. Muscle Growth: Adequate levels of T3 and T4 can enhance protein synthesis, which is essential for muscle repair and growth. This leads to better recovery after intense workouts.
  3. Energy Levels: These hormones play a significant role in generating energy. Optimal thyroid function can lead to increased stamina and endurance during training sessions.
  4. Thyroid hormones also influence mood and motivation, which are crucial for maintaining a rigorous training schedule and overcoming mental barriers.
